Crispy Rajgira Puris with a Dollop of Shrikhand

Rajgira flour is a highly nutritious plant protein . It is a super food , naturally naturally gluten - free , boosts digestion, helps in anemia, helps in strengthening bones etc.It is widely used for fasts when items like savory pancakes, sheera , soft rotis , puris & bhakri are made from it . As it lacks elasticity when used on its own , other flours have to be mixed with it to make delicious & wholesome recipes.

Steps
- 1
Combine all the ingredients & mix very well.
- 2
Now slowly add warm water & knead to a firm medium soft dough. Make 10 - 12 small portions from the dough.
- 3
Roll each portion into small bite size puris. Cut into proper rounds with a round biscuit cutter. Pierce the puris with a fork, so they do not puff up while frying.
- 4
Heat oil very wel l. Fry a few puris very well till nice & golden from all sides. Press them while frying with a perforated skimmer (Jhara) so they don't puff up.
- 5
Remove these golden puris on a kitchen napkin. Cool them completely.Store in an airtight container.
- 6
Serving options : 1) You can place 5 puris in a plate & top it up with a dollop of Shrikhand..2) Place farali sukhi potato bhaji on top of each puri, put a drop of sweet tamarind chutney & green chutney on top & sprinkle farali chivda (for crunch) on top..3) As these are masala puris, serve them with a hot cuppa of tea / coffee as an afternoon snack.
Tips
1) These puris with a dollop of Shrikhand was our favourite after school snack .
2) Always use ghee for moin to make the puris crispy.
3) Fry the puris on slow flame for best results.
4)Knead the dough.very well & re - use the cut out dough to make more puris .
5) These puris tastes good on it's own also as masalas are added in it .
6)Puris without masala can also be made & they taste equally good.
